Output dec584401307c74e6f20de1ad531c93d3eadebdb29e0760ac10e415a44767550:3

value
1382459
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53f5f894a491d07081e70b8b54baeb39a8881fe5 OP_EQUALVERIFY OP_CHECKSIG
address
18ewkHhRKqk3AeX5otkWbLEBsRKYRBBG2Q
transaction
dec584401307c74e6f20de1ad531c93d3eadebdb29e0760ac10e415a44767550
confirmations
482840
spent
true